Groovy 2.2.0 中文英文对照API文档与jar包指南

版权申诉
0 下载量 144 浏览量 更新于2024-10-07 收藏 5.86MB ZIP 举报
资源摘要信息:"groovy-all-2.2.0.jar中文-英文对照文档.zip"是一份为Groovy语言提供的2.2.0版本的jar包配套的中英文对照API文档。文档的发布旨在方便开发者在进行Java或Groovy编程时,能够更好地理解和利用Groovy语言提供的功能,同时也为希望提升英语阅读能力的开发者提供了学习机会。 **Groovy语言简介**: Groovy是一种基于JVM(Java虚拟机)的敏捷开发语言,它综合了Python、Ruby和Smalltalk的许多强大的特性。Groovy与Java完全兼容,这意味着它可以运行在任何Java平台上,并且可以调用几乎所有的Java类库。Groovy强调约定优于配置、编程语言的简洁性和代码的可读性,因此在软件开发中被广泛用于自动化脚本、数据处理、测试、云计算等领域。 **jar包作用**: jar包是一种Java的归档文件格式,它可以包含Java类文件、图像、声音等资源文件。在Java开发中,jar包通常用来打包Java类文件,以便于分发和部署。在本例中,groovy-all-2.2.0.jar包是Groovy 2.2.0版本的核心库,包含了运行Groovy程序所需的全部类库。 **Maven和Gradle的依赖管理**: - **Maven**是一种项目管理和构建自动化工具,它使用一个名为pom.xml的项目对象模型文件来管理项目的构建、报告和文档。Maven可以处理项目的编译、测试、打包、部署以及与项目相关的其他任务。文档中提到的Maven依赖信息,允许开发人员在他们的Maven项目中加入对应的依赖声明,从而在构建过程中自动下载并包含groovy-all-2.2.0.jar包。 - **Gradle**是另一个现代的自动化构建工具,它以基于Groovy的DSL(领域特定语言)为特色,支持多种语言的项目构建。在Gradle构建系统中,项目配置通常定义在build.gradle文件中。此处提到的Gradle依赖信息能够让开发人员将其加入到自己的build.gradle文件,以实现对groovy-all-2.2.0.jar包的依赖。 **源代码获取**: 源代码是软件项目的根基,对于那些想要深入学习或者需要调试Groovy语言的开发者来说,源代码包(通常以-sources.jar结尾)是必不可少的。源代码包允许开发者查看和理解库内部是如何工作的,这对于学习和问题解决都是非常有益的。 **中英文对照文档的价值**: 中英文对照文档不仅有助于开发者在阅读和理解文档时获得更准确的信息,还有助于他们同时学习英文,提高专业英语水平。对于初学者来说,这种对照的方式可以提供更好的学习体验,减少因翻译质量不佳而产生的误导。 **使用方法说明**: 文档的使用说明很直观,首先需要解压包含中英文对照文档的压缩包,然后找到对应的API文档压缩包并解压。最后,通过双击index.html文件,即可在浏览器中查看API文档。使用过程中的特殊说明强调了文档翻译的范围,即只翻译了注释、说明、描述、用法讲解等内容,而对于类名、方法名、包名、类型、关键字、代码等则保持原样,以避免任何可能的误解。 **温馨提示**: 文档中还提供了两个非常实用的提示,旨在帮助开发者解决潜在的问题。第一个提示是关于解压路径的选择,为了防止浏览器打开路径过长的问题,推荐解压到当前文件夹。第二个提示是提醒开发者注意,Groovy的jar包可能不止一个,因此在下载前需要仔细阅读文档描述,确保下载的文件符合实际需求。